Agapanthus 'Black Jack'

  • The ultimate dark garden gem, Agapanthus 'Black Jack' produces incredibly striking buds that open to deep violet-purple flowers. This agapanthus adds a layer of moody sophistication to any sunny border.
  • Boasting a phenomenal summer display, it blooms profusely from July through to September. These long-lasting globes of colour are perfect for bridging the gap between early and late summer plantings.
  • It is an exceptional choice for coastal gardens, shrugging off salty winds with ease while thriving in bright, exposed conditions. You can also plant this robust perennial in large patio pots for a spectacular modern display.
  • With its sturdy, upright clump-forming habit, it reaches a medium height of up to 90cm, making it ideal for the middle of a planting scheme. The lush green, strap-like leaves provide a wonderful textural base even before the flowers emerge.
  • Not only is it beautiful, but it is also a magnet for pollinators and fantastic for cutting. Bringing a few stems indoors will instantly elevate your floral arrangements while the garden bees enjoy the nectar-rich blooms outside.
